Definition

Mutuality refers to the reciprocal relationship or shared benefit between individuals or parties, fostering understanding and collaboration.

Sample Sentences

  1. Mutuality in relationships fosters a deeper understanding and connection between individuals.
  2. The concept of mutuality is essential in cooperative business ventures, ensuring both parties benefit equally.
  3. In a successful partnership, mutuality allows for shared goals and collaborative decision-making.
  4. The principle of mutuality emphasizes the importance of reciprocity in friendships and social interactions.
  5. Their agreement was based on the mutuality of interests, ensuring a fair exchange for both sides.
